The survival of these fifteen traditional Native American beliefs speaks to the resilience, adaptability, and enduring wisdom of Indigenous cultures. Even after centuries of adversity, these values continue to shape lives, communities, and worldviews across North America. Their relevance extends beyond Native communities, offering lessons in respect, stewardship, and harmony for us all. Honoring and supporting these traditions ensures they will inspire and guide future generations, sustaining the rich cultural heritage of Native peoples for years to come.
